Why this topic matters & Core context

Smart door locks are the cornerstone of modern holiday let management, replacing physical key exchanges that are prone to loss or theft. By leveraging encrypted cloud protocols, property owners can grant and revoke access permissions instantly, ensuring that credentials expire immediately after a guest’s departure.

Effective installation requires a stable, isolated network environment to prevent local outages from compromising entry. I always recommend installing a dedicated guest VLAN to ensure that your security hardware operates independently from the main property network and personal smart devices.

Always ensure your smart lock firmware is updated regularly to defend against evolving digital intrusion techniques.

Hardware selection and integration

Multi-factor authentication (MFA) must be enabled on every account managing your entry points to prevent unauthorized access. When selecting hardware, prioritize devices that offer local fail-safe options, such as mechanical key overrides or internal battery backups, in case of internet or power failure.

For professional-grade setups, integrating smart locks with an NVR-linked doorbell camera allows for visual verification of visitors. This dual-layer approach enables you to correlate entry events with high-definition video evidence, providing a comprehensive audit log for insurance and security purposes.

Best practice & Compliance

Data retention policies are legally binding under UK GDPR, meaning you must be transparent with guests about the data you collect at entry points. Signage should be clearly displayed, and any recorded footage must be stored securely with limited access rights to protect guest privacy.

Operational efficiency is achieved by automating the guest check-in workflow through property management software integration. This reduces manual intervention, minimizes human error in key distribution, and ensures your compliance with industry standards regarding property safety and monitoring.
